Article
Jialiang Wei, Anne-Lise Courbis, Thomas Lambolais, Binbin Xu, Pierre Louis Bernard, et al..
GUing: A Mobile GUI Search Engine using a Vision-Language Model.
ACM Transactions on Software Engineering and Methodology, In press
DOI: https://doi.org/10.1145/3702993
HAL: https://hal.science/hal-04780267
Contexte
Les interfaces graphiques sont essentielles dans le développement d’applications et servent souvent d’inspiration ou de prototypes pour de nouvelles conceptions. Les méthodes traditionnelles d’extraction du texte vers l’interface graphique s’appuient sur les éléments textuels mais négligent les aspects visuels tels que les icônes ou les images d’arrière-plan. En outre, ces méthodes ne tiennent pas compte des besoins spécifiques des développeurs. Pour y remédier, l’article présente GUing, un moteur de recherche d’interfaces graphiques alimenté par GUIClip, un modèle de langage visuel formé pour la recherche d’interfaces graphiques d’applications Ce travail a été mené dans le cadre de développement d’outils supports à l’Ingénierie des Exigences avec pour application la conception d’une application dédiée aux systèmes de suivi de séniors pour « bien vieillir en santé ».
Contribution
Méthodes :

Présentation de notre approche : création des ensembles de données, formation du modèle GUIClip, développement du moteur de recherche GUI et processus de requête sur le moteur.
Résultats et discussion :
Ce travail représente une avancée significative dans la recherche d’interfaces graphiques, en tirant parti des caractéristiques textuelles et visuelles, à la fois pour la classification des interfaces mais aussi pour leur génération. Des évaluations sur des ensembles de données existants montrent que GUIClip surpasse les modèles existants.
Taux de citation